by chulett
Thu Oct 26, 2006 1:05 pm
Forum: IBM<sup>®</sup> Infosphere DataStage Server Edition
Topic: Oracle Sequence
Replies: 6
Views: 1341

Between the two actions? Pretty much what it says - which one it tries first. The first action must fail for the second action to fire. Best to get it the 'right way round' so that you don't waste too many cycles trying the 'most likely to fail' action first.
